Can Waterjet Garnet Be Reused?

Views: 109     Author: SEPPE Garnet Team     Publish Time: 2026-08-14      Origin: SGA Waterjet


When waterjet shops look for the most economical way to cut parts, used garnet is an obvious question. The abrasive bill is visible, and the spent material in the catcher tank looks like something that might still have value.

The short answer is simple: waterjet garnet can be collected, but it is usually not reused for precision cutting. After one pass through the cutting head and kerf, it is no longer the same controlled abrasive that entered the machine.

Workshop reality

Spent abrasive is not clean dry sand waiting to be poured back into the hopper. In the catcher tank, it becomes a sludgy mix of broken garnet, water, metal fines and workpiece debris.

What Changes After One Cut

Fresh waterjet garnet is selected for particle-size distribution, dryness and cleanliness. During cutting, some grains fracture under pressure and impact. The used abrasive also picks up residue from steel, glass, stone, ceramic or composite materials.

That change matters inside the cutting stream. Finer recycled particles can reduce useful cutting action and make jet lag through the thickness more noticeable. The result may be slower cutting, more taper, rougher lower edges or less predictable small-part accuracy.

Why Simple Drying Is Not Enough

Drying removes water, but it does not restore the original grain size. It also does not remove fines, oversize debris or residue from the workpiece. A real reuse process would need washing, separation, drying, screening and trial cutting before the material could be trusted again.

The Practical Answer

For most shops, recovered garnet is not worth feeding back into a precision waterjet. A small saving on abrasive can disappear quickly if the material causes unstable flow, extra operator cleaning or faster mixing tube wear.

Recovered material may still be evaluated for non-critical uses, but contamination and local disposal rules must be checked first. It should not be treated as new waterjet abrasive just because it still feels hard.
